- HIGHIdentity
Two-factor authentication is not enforced for all members
When 2FA is not required workspace-wide, members can sign in with a password alone, and a single phished or reused credential grants an attacker full access to every channel that member can read. Slack exposes each member’s 2FA status (has_2fa); a material share of members without it means the policy is not enforced.
- HIGHApplications
Any member can install apps without admin approval
When app installation is not restricted to admins, any employee can add a third-party app — including an AI assistant, GPT bot, or automation tool — and grant it access to channels and files with one click. This is the primary shadow-AI / over-broad-bot entry vector in Slack. App installs should route through an admin approval workflow.

- MEDIUMApplications
Apps installed by deactivated members still hold access
An app installed by a member who has since been deactivated keeps its bot token and granted scopes — it can still read channels and files even though the person who authorized it, and could attest to why it exists, is gone. These orphaned installs are a quiet source of un-owned, un-reviewed access.
- MEDIUMSharing
Files are shared with public ("anyone with the link") URLs
A file with a public link is reachable by anyone who has the URL — no Slack account, no workspace membership, no sign-in. One forwarded link leaks the file outside the org, and public links on files in private or sensitive channels are an especially sharp exposure.
- MEDIUMSharing
Channels are shared externally with other organizations (Slack Connect)
Slack Connect channels are shared with one or more external organizations, so members of those orgs can read — and often post — in the channel. Each external channel is a data-egress path that needs an owner and a periodic review of which outside parties still belong there.

- LOWApplications
More installed apps than the recommended review threshold
A large installed-app surface is hard to govern: each app holds a token with scopes, and the more there are, the more likely one is over-permissioned, unused, or an unsanctioned automation. Keeping the count reviewed and pruned shrinks the attack surface.
- LOWDiscovery
Workspace can be discovered and joined by email domain
When workspace discovery by email domain is on, anyone with an email at an approved domain can find and request (or auto-join) the workspace. On a large or shared domain this lets unvetted accounts into the org’s channels; new members should join by invitation or admin approval instead.
